About Wilbur
Wilbur (aka Mayhem, new life new name!) is sadly looking for a new family after living in his home since he was 7 months old (he is now almost 4 years old). Wilbur loves to play with his Go Kart tyres, and will chase until he is tired. He also loves his extra strong Kong, filled with his favourite kibble and topped with peanut butter. He loves his belly rubs, and is very lovable towards his humans. He loves to be wrapped up in his dressing gown on cold nights, and he loves to snuggle up to you in bed if he is allowed!
He has only just started to be socialised with other dogs since he has been staying with our behaviourist for board and train, but at this stage he will be best to be an only dog.
Wilbur now walks perfectly on the lead, listens to commands and is so keen to please. A firm and confident owner would be needed for Wilbur weighs around 35kg.
Wilbur can sit, shake, sit up, and he waits and wont eat until you give the command.
Wilbur has never lived with children, but since living at the training centre he has met children, but as he is a dog with lots of energy, children over 12 years old may be okay. He has been for trips out to the town and has been friendly with everyone that he meets.
Bear the dog Behaviourist beleives he breed is Bull Terrier x Kelpie, he says this as he is so smart and is such a quick learner.
Wilbur is situated in Ebenezer NSW as he is undertaking board and train with our behaviourist Bear the dog Behaviourist.
